Quantum computing is a transformative technology set to revolutionize AI performance. This technical workshop provides in-depth exploration of quantum and machine learning integration, equipping you with the precise tools and frameworks needed to lead in this cutting-edge field.
What You'll Learn
- Core quantum ML algorithms: quantum neural networks, support vector machines, and PCA
- Hybrid classical-quantum architectures for optimization, sampling, and feature extraction
- Implementation using Qiskit, PennyLane, Cirq, and quantum cloud platforms
- Strategies for transitioning classical ML workloads to quantum-ready pipelines
Key Takeaways
- Code Templates: Deploy quantum ML algorithms on today’s NISQ devices using ready-to-run examples
- Evaluation Framework: Identify ML problems best suited for quantum acceleration
- Migration Roadmap: Prepare your classical ML stack for quantum integration with benchmarking tools
